Multi-Millionaire Banker with Royal Connections Arrested in London

A multi-millionaire banker, who reportedly has connections to royalty, has been taken into custody in London. The arrest is in connection with allegations that the individual pushed a woman in front of a moving bus within the city.

Specific details regarding the incident, including the exact location or the date it occurred, were not provided. The identity of the arrested banker has also not been publicly released in the available information.

Investigations into the alleged incident are ongoing.
